The goal of the process is to develop a course load that challenges you while also allowing you to develop your current interests and abilities and try new areas to stimulate new interests.

  • There are multiple opportunities to have discussions and engage in reflection around the direction of your academic career at BHS. 
  • Be honest with yourself about your abilities, time constraints, and interests. 
  • Ask questions and seek out the advice and guidance of the adults in your life, be they your parents, teachers, counselors, or program administrators. 
  • Work toward finding a balance between the rigor of the classroom and the demands of other activities outside of the classroom. Finding that balance is essential to your success and well-being as you progress through high school.
